What companies run services between Horsham, England and Abergavenny, Wales?

You can take a train from Horsham to Abergavenny via Dorking, Dorking Deepdene, Reading, and Newport (S Wales) in around 4h 11m.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from North Terminal Bus Station to Kingsway K14 hourly. Tickets cost £30–75 and the journey takes 3h 40m.
